CCL Industries won't object if you give it a little squeeze. CCL produces specialty packaging for the food, health care, automotive, and personal care industries through its three business divisions: Containers (aluminum), Labels (pressure sensitive and film), and Tubes (plastic squeeze). Customers include Procter & Gamble and Johnson & Johnson. CCL's packages have held such well-known brands as Febreze fabric freshener and Equal non-caloric sweetener. It has facilities in North and Latin America, Europe and Eastern Europe, and Asia/Pacific. CCL, which operates over 50 facilities worldwide in about 17 countries, gets about half of sales from the Americas. The founding Lang family controls the company.
